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
465 6074996955 377 3963256099
3990 3672698136 8117769132
3990 3672698136 8117769132
2184 040559 56
All about undefined
Interested in learning more?
3990 3672698136 8117769132
2184 040559 56
See more
50237488001 886
70 239693 29684067519 0378553481
See more
2025 5168215
17471661353 34 23312979702 508033428
See more